Filmed over three nights at the world-famous Royal Festival Hall in London, this contemporary masterpiece incorporates the beauty of the original music with dance and acrobatic feats by the Circa Contemporary Circus as well as stunning performances of Moonlight Shadow, Mike Oldfield's biggest single hit, along with Summit Day, from his Guitars album, and The Gem, a new work by Musical Director Robin Smith.

This well-intentioned but horribly misconceived 50th anniversary concert version of Mike Oldfield's famous album is all over the place, and - at the last minute - even waterlogged too, as the elements flood the Festival Hall and threaten cancellation. No-one seems to be in charge and the performance is eventually hijacked by an Australian circus act who spend the hour throwing themselves around or climbing over themselves for no apparent reason. The whole thing is pretty toe-curling, and Oldfield himself wisely stayed away. Personally, I prefer Tubular Bells 2, so maybe I'm biased. See more Bradley B @underblob 01/20/2023 Drew is my friend.
